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ith focuses on supplying a vast array of services related to automotive locks and keys. These specialists are trained to deal with numerous problems, consisting of:
-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and provide you with brand-new keys.
-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and safely open the doors without triggering damage.
-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can prevent your car from starting. A car locksmith can detect and repair these problems.
- Transponder Key Programming: Modern automobiles typically use transponder keys, which require customized programming to work.
- Car Lock Installation: If you need to install brand-new locks or improve the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can assist.
Aspects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The expense of car locksmith services can differ based upon numerous elements:
- Type of Service: Different services have various cost points. For example, a basic lockout service might cost less than programming a transponder key.
- Time of Day: Emergency services, especially those provided late during the night or early in the early morning, typically featured a higher price.
- Location: Urban areas generally have more locksmith professionals and might use competitive rates, while rural locations might have fewer choices and greater expenses.
- Type of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end vehicles typically need specific tools and knowledge, which can increase the expense.
- Reputation and Experience: More experienced and respectable locksmiths might charge more, however they typically offer higher quality service.
Finding a Cheap Car Locksmith Near You
When you're in requirement of a car locksmith, it's vital to find a service that is both affordable and trusted. Here are some steps to assist you find the right locksmith:
Online Search:
- Use online search engine like Google to try to find "car locksmith cheap near me."
- Check local directory sites such as Yelp, Yellow Pages, and Google My Business for evaluations and rankings.
Request Recommendations:
- Reach out to buddies, family, and colleagues for recommendations.
- Local mechanics and car dealers can also offer recommendations.
Inspect Reviews:
- Look for client reviews on different platforms to determine the locksmith's reputation.
- Take note of both positive and unfavorable evaluations to get a well balanced view.
Compare Quotes:
- Contact several locksmiths to get quotes for the service you need.
- Ensure that the quotes include all possible charges to avoid covert fees.
Verify Credentials:
- Check if the locksmith is certified and guaranteed.
- A credible locksmith will have these qualifications and want to share them.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: How much does it cost to unlock a car?A: The expense to unlock a car can v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ending upon the complexity of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Aspects such as the time of day and the type of vehicle can also influence the rate.
Q: Are car locksmiths covered by insurance coverage?A: Some car insurance policies cover the expense of locksmith services. It's important to inspect your policy or contact your insurance coverage supplier to confirm coverage.
Q: How do I confirm a locksmith's credentials?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ance coverage information. Furthermore, you can consult your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to ensure they are genuine and have an excellent track record.
Q: Can I use a routine locksmith for car services?A: While some routine locksmith professionals might use car locksmith services, it's usually best to utilize a specialized car locksmith. They have the specific tools and training required to deal with automotive locks and keys successfully.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, contact a car locksmith to get a new set made. They can also extract any broken keys and program transponder keys.
